Які основні переваги хмарного SaaS?
Хмарно-рідна розробка
Які основні переваги хмарного SaaS?
Хмарний SaaS стосується програмного забезпечення, яке розроблене та розгорнуте за допомогою хмарних технологій, часто з метою підвищення гнучкості, масштабованості та ефективності доставки програмного забезпечення. Для організацій, що зосереджуються на SaaS, вкрай важливо розуміти переваги хмарних SaaS-сервісів, щоб максимально використати його аутсорсинг у хмарному світі.
- Структура витрат: Хмарні рішення пропонують іншу модель витрат, переходячи від фіксованого капіталу до адаптивних операційних витрат. Впровадження хмарного SaaS може мати наслідки як для управління бюджетом, так і для розподілу ресурсів.
- Гнучка інфраструктура: Хмарні SaaS-програми розроблені для адаптації своєї потужності до різних рівнів попиту. Це мінімізує ймовірність надмірного надання послуг, а його метою є оптимізація продуктивності у виконанні кількох завдань.
- Full Cloud Utilization: Cloud-native SaaS is intended to fully leverage the capabilities of cloud platforms, including serverless, containers, and microservices. This makes it possible to develop and execute applications with faster response and improved performance; nevertheless, the levels of cloud possibilities for developers may differ.
- Security Concerns: Cloud-native SaaS presents unique security considerations, as data and applications reside on the cloud provider’s infrastructure. Hence, organizations need to assess the security of the cloud provider and then take necessary measures to minimize risk.
- Cloud Provider Considerations: Shifting from one cloud-native SaaS provider to another can be challenging, as it can lead to vendor lock-in, where switching providers becomes expensive and difficult. Thus, organizations need to analyze the provider’s portability and interoperability mechanism so they are not locked into a single vendor.
While cloud-native SaaS comes with many quantitative and qualitative benefits, organizations targeting this transition should also consider its disadvantages and learn how they can put in place the right security and portability mechanisms to support a proper cloud journey.
How does cloud-native enhance SaaS agility, scalability, and resilience?
Cloud-native applications might impact the agility, scalability, and responsiveness of SaaS applications due to the inherent nature of flexibility and containerization. In the context of the cloud-native architecture, agility involves the optimal arrangement and rapid redeployment and updating of applications, thereby enabling organizations to adapt to market conditions.
Scalability in cloud-native is through the natural outcome of containerized environments, which provide the capability for optimized resource allocation and adaptive scaling to accommodate varying demands. To get the full benefits out of these, current applications may even need to be re-architected to address major bottleneck areas and adopt cloud-native principles.
Як різні хмарні архітектури впливають на розробку, розгортання та безпеку SaaS?
Хмарні архітектури використовують такі функції, як мікросервіси, контейнериі безсерверні обчислення для спрощення гнучкої розробки та розгортання SaaS. Ці архітектури можуть впливати на гнучкість, збільшуючи швидкість ітерації та розгортання, що, у свою чергу, може впливати на швидкість реакції на ринкові та користувацькі відгуки.
Ефективність може складатися з таких параметрів, як використання ресурсів, масштабованість та автоматизація, що, у свою чергу, впливає на економію витрат на інфраструктуру та підвищення операційної ефективності.
Безпека є важливим питанням, і хмарні рішення мають деякі вбудовані компоненти безпеки у вигляді шифрування, контролю доступу та управління вразливістю. Таким чином, постачальник хмарних послуг бере на себе відповідальність за захист інфраструктури та платформи хмари, але самі користувачі відповідають за безпеку програм і даних, які вони запускають на хмарній платформі.
Проте робота зі складними хмарними архітектурами вимагає додаткових інструментаріїв для DevOps подорожі, спостереження за мікросервісами та підтримки швидких циклів розробки та розгортання.
Які майбутні тенденції та прогнози формуватимуть хмарний ландшафт у SaaS?
The use of cloud-native technology is increasingly influencing the SaaS market’s expansion. Cloud-based SaaS applications often demonstrate a relation to enhanced agility and scalability, which are characteristics that could potentially correlate with adjustments in innovation cycles and the search for new market opportunities.
Several trends define this growth and the nature of Cloud-Native in the context of SaaS.
AI integration refers to incorporating machine learning algorithms into software as service applications, which may influence the ordinary user’s comprehension and enhance the optimization of work processes.
Moreover, the rising trend of vertical SaaS and SaaS super apps implies the necessity of satisfying the requirements of different industries and users, which results in industry-specific development.
In addition, increasing security and privacy risks are creating even greater adoption rates of fortified стандарти безпеки and regulatory compliance with the Cloud-Native SaaS market.
The decision to apply Ціноутворення на основі використання strategies may have a number of implications for cost-effectiveness and ‘lock-in’ for both SaaS sellers and buyers, which, in turn, may deal with their resolve to practice sustainable business models.
Висновок
Cloud-native SaaS emphasizes the importance of agility, scalability, and efficiency in modern software development. It is essential to know all its advantages and possible disadvantages to use the cloud to its full potential and successfully maneuver through the cloud environment.
Хмарний SaaS надає організаціям ключові переваги оптимізації витрат, нескінченного масштабування та повної хмарної оптимізації, водночас створюючи загрозу безпеці даних та внутрішнім блокуванням постачальників.
Хмарний SaaS може підвищити гнучкість, масштабованість, стійкість та інновації, сприяючи трансформації галузі, хоча ступінь цих переваг залежить від конкретних реалізацій та галузевих факторів.
Тому, оскільки хмарні технології розвиваються, стає вкрай важливо залучати відповідних зацікавлених осіб до перегонів, щоб скористатися можливими новими можливостями.